Geni Support Team Hi Judite,
If the management of profiles were recently transferred to you due to the inactivity of another user, then you should have received an email with the subject line, "Notice of profile management transfer." In that email, there is a link you can click to relinquish management of those profiles.
As Job recommended above, if you do not want to be given management of profiles in the future, then you can update your account settings here.
